首页 > 速报 > 互联科技数码简讯 >

深入理解"typeof"关键词:数据类型检测与运用

发布时间:2024-12-03 20:18:31来源:

本文将深入探讨"typeof"关键词在编程中的应用,介绍如何使用它进行数据类型检测,以及在不同语境下"typeof"的特性和运用。通过本文的学习,读者将能够全面理解"typeof"的作用,以及如何在编程实践中运用它。

一、引言

在编程中,数据类型的识别与处理至关重要。"typeof"关键词作为检测数据类型的重要工具,广泛应用于各类编程语言中。本文将介绍"typeof"的基本用法,以及在不同语境下的特性与运用。

二、什么是"typeof"

"typeof"是一种用于检测变量数据类型的关键词。在大多数编程语言中,它能够帮助开发者了解变量的具体类型,从而进行针对性的处理。

三、"typeof"的基本用法

在不同的编程语言中,"typeof"的用法可能有所不同。以下以JavaScript为例,介绍其基本用法:

1. 检测基本数据类型:

```javascript

let a = 3;

console.log(typeof a); // 输出:"number"

```

2. 检测引用数据类型:

```javascript

let b = [1, 2, 3];

console.log(typeof b); // 输出:"object"

```

注意:对于数组等引用数据类型,"typeof"可能只能返回"object",无法精确识别其实际类型。此时,可能需要其他方法或工具进行更精确的检测。

四、"typeof"的特性与运用

1. 特性:

a. 广泛应用于各种编程语言;

b. 用于检测变量的数据类型;

c. 在某些语境下可能具有特殊行为或限制。

2. 运用:

a. 在开发过程中,利用"typeof"进行数据类型检查,确保程序正常运行;

b. 在处理用户输入或第三方数据时,使用"typeof"进行类型验证,提高程序的健壮性;

c. 结合其他技术,如类型断言、类型系统等,实现更精确的类型检测与处理。

五、实践应用案例

本部分将通过一个具体的编程实例,展示如何使用"typeof"进行数据类型检测与处理。例如,在处理用户输入时,可以使用"typeof"检测用户输入的数据类型,然后根据不同的类型进行相应的处理。

六、总结与展望

本文介绍了"typeof"关键词在编程中的应用,包括基本用法、特性与运用以及实践应用案例。通过本文的学习,读者应能全面理解"typeof"的作用,并在编程实践中灵活运用它。展望未来,"typeof"关键词将在数据类型检测与处理方面发挥更重要的作用,为开发者提供更强大的工具。

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。